Financial Advisory Services
The varied background and senior-level experience of ICCP's key
officers have attracted a wide range of clientele for advisory services. For instance, ICCP acted as
the Financial Advisor to Ionics Circuits, Inc. (Ionics), a leading electronics contractor for IBM
Japan, in connection with the initial public offering of its common shares. Ionics proved to be one
of the most successful companies to list on the Philippine Stock Exchange.
ICCP has also been actively involved in providing financial advice to independent power producers
(IPP). It assisted one such IPP in the negotiation of its power supply agreement with the
National Power Corporation for a 54-megawatt bunker-fired power station, which was to be dedicated
to supply the power requirements of National Steel Corporation in Iligan at the height of the energy
crisis in 1993. ICCP also crafted an innovative strategy to mobilize equity and loan funds for an
IPP which was pioneering in supplying the power needs of an island province. What was particularly
addressed in this transaction was how to make a power supply contract with a rural electric
cooperative financeable, given the generally unacceptable risk of these utilities. The deal was
successfully completed, providing a model for funding reliable stand-alone power generating plants
in various other island provinces in the country.
ICCP has also provided advice to telecommunications companies. For
Major Telecoms, Inc., ICCP rendered assistance by way of the selection of the most financially
desireable offer from competing suppliers for its telephone exchange in Mindanao. ICCP also
formulated an entry strategy for Siemens AG relative to its P2.0 billion outside plant contract with
the Philippine Long Distance Telephone Company.
In the area of property development and tourism, ICCP, in collaboration
with the Development Bank of the Philippines, provided financial and strategic advice to the PNOC
Petrochemical Development Corporation for the establishment of the first and only petrochemical
estate in the Philippines. ICCP was also largely responsible for successfully convincing the Board
of Investments to include in its Investment Priorities Plan hotel projects in Metro Manila amounting
to US$ 50 million or more, which was an offshoot of an advisory engagement with the Kuok Group
relative to their plan to put up the EDSA Shangrila and Makati Shangrila hotels.
ICCP's financial advisory engagements may involve transactional
arrangements or consultancy arrangements on retainer basis. ICCP also provides investor assistance,
particularly for foreign investors establishing operation in the Philippines. In this instance,
ICCP's work include partner search, assistance in requisite government approvals and registration
requirements, the formulation of an iterative financial model to test the financial implications of
different business and financial strategies for a given project, and the preparation of placement or credit
memoranda for fund raising activities, including financial projections and proforma financial
statements.
Mergers and Acquisitions Advisory
ICCP assists companies in the study and execution of acquisition programs. For instance, we provided the valuation and due diligence work for an investor who was considering to acquire a substantial equity position in a food company. Working against a tight time constraint, ICCP managed to carry out its work, which enabled the investor to complete its decision-making process and to implement the acquisition ahead of competing interested parties.
ICCP has also led and organized investor groups for the purposes of acquiring ownership of medium-sized companies. Typically, ICCP's role involves selection of an acquisition candidate, identification and organization of the investor group and negotiation with the principals involved. Its insights and knowledge of various situations are useful in ensuring that investors attain their acquisition objectives.
In the course of this work, ICCP has developed an active network of local as well as foreign groups seeking investment opportunities in the Philippines. ICCP continues to assist these investors in looking for investment situations that suit their particular strategies.
